MySQL Host无法连接本地MySQL服务器解决方案
在本文中,我们将介绍当您正在尝试连接本地MySQL服务器时,出现“MySQL Host无法连接到此MySQL服务器”的常见错误以及解决方法。这种错误通常在本地环境中出现,但是在访问远程服务器时,也可能会出现类似的错误。
阅读更多:MySQL 教程
可能的原因
如果您正在本地运行MySQL服务器,并尝试连接时出现错误消息,则有几个可能的原因:
- MySQL服务未启动或已停止
- 您在尝试连接时使用了错误的主机名或IP地址
- 您在尝试连接时使用了错误的用户名或密码
- 您尝试从不允许访问此MySQL服务器的主机连接
解决方法
以下是一些可以尝试的解决方法:
1. 检查MySQL服务状态
首先,请确保MySQL服务正在运行。您可以在命令行中输入以下命令来检查MySQL服务状态:
如果MySQL服务停止,请使用以下命令启动MySQL服务:
2. 检查主机名或IP地址
如果您正在使用主机名或IP地址连接MySQL服务器,请确保您使用的是正确的地址。您可以在MySQL服务器上使用以下命令来查看其IP地址:
另外,如果您使用的是主机名,请确保您的主机名与MySQL服务器上的主机名匹配。
3. 检查用户名和密码
如果您正在使用用户名和密码连接MySQL服务器,请确保您输入的是正确的用户名和密码。您可以在MySQL服务器上使用以下命令来查看具有可连接权限的用户:
4. 允许从其他主机连接
如果您正在尝试从不允许连接此MySQL服务器的主机连接,则需要在MySQL服务器上设置远程访问权限。您可以在MySQL服务器上使用以下命令来为特定用户授予远程访问权限:
请注意,将此命令中的’username’、’ip_address’和’password’替换为实际的用户名、IP地址和密码。
总结
在连接本地MySQL服务器时,出现“MySQL Host无法连接到此MySQL服务器”的错误可能是由于MySQL服务未启动、使用了错误的主机名或IP地址、错误的用户名或密码以及连接来自不允许访问此MySQL服务器的主机。您可以通过检查上述可能的问题来解决此问题,并选择适当的解决方案。